If you're going to use Twitter for social media marketing, make sure your tweets are informative and vary in content. Tweet both tips and suggestions related to what you have to offer. Mixing these tweets with the business promotions can help your followers remain interested with your tweets.

Create an open forum in which you allow customers to be part of your creative process. You will be surprised at how well your customer base can help you brainstorm an idea, create the "blueprint", and lay out the best implementation of the idea. When you have this kind of input coming from your customers, it is safe to assume they will buy when launched.

Create useful content by interviewing an expert in something related to your products. Post your interview on YouTube and share it on social media. This is the kind of content your followers will love to share with their friends. Make sure you choose an interesting interviewee and ask relevant questions.

To create social media marketing materials that get noticed, learn how to write attention grabbing headlines. It does not matter how good your products or pieces are unless the headline is good enough to draw in a reader. Facebook fans are skimming over many posts within their feed. How do yours stand out worthy of a closer look?

Your YouTube videos should be strongly linked to all your other online presences, not only your website. Make sure your channel and your individual videos link to Twitter and Facebook, too. If you can get people who view your video to share it on social media, your audience will swell.

Invest in ad space on Facebook or other websites. These ads are targeted towards users who have used certain keywords related to your business in their status updates. You should get a lot of targeted visitors who will learn about your products even if they do not decide to 'like' your page.

Learn the posting patterns on social sites. The peak traffic times for many of these sites are at 7 A.M., 5 P.M. and 10 P.M. and those are the times that you should be sure to post something new. If you post more than those three times, be sure that you are posting something unique and interesting, but limit the total number of times you post each day.

Try using polls on your social media profiles to engage your customers and get them involved. People love to give their opinions and have their voice heard. A poll is a great way to get them to voice their opinions and give feedback on new products and ideas that are relevant to your company.

When deciding how to implement your social media marketing strategies, it is important to take into consideration the nature of your products and services. For example, if purchasing your products is something that most of your customers would prefer to keep private, then do not put Facebook-like buttons right next to the buy buttons! Eventually, someone will click it accidentally and then get angry at your business.

Set up accounts on both Twitter and Facebook, employing the name of your business. By doing this, you can be sure that nobody else grabs your business name and posts inappropriate content that has nothing to do with your business. Your goal is to secure the name, so that no one else will take it in the future.
